JMP 12 Basic Analysis

Book description

JMP 12 Basic Analysis covers the initial types of analyses that you often perform in JMP, such as univariate, bivariate, and oneway analyses. Creating tables of summary statistics with the Tabulate platform is included along with approximating sampling distributions using bootstrapping. Find information about how to clean up your data before performing analyses.
